Content Marketing Basics
Content marketing is a way to share useful information that attracts people. It helps businesses connect with their audience without hard selling. This method builds trust and encourages people to engage with a brand.
Understanding the basics of content marketing is key. It starts with knowing the core ideas, the types of content used, and the benefits it offers.
Core Principles
Content marketing focuses on giving value first. It is about helping people, not just selling products. Consistency matters. Regular updates keep the audience interested and build trust. Knowing the target audience is crucial. Content should match their needs and questions. Storytelling helps. Sharing stories makes content relatable and memorable.
Types Of Content
There are many forms of content marketing. Blogs and articles explain topics clearly. Videos show how to use products or tell stories. Infographics provide easy-to-read data and facts. Social media posts create quick, engaging updates. Ebooks and guides offer deep knowledge on subjects. Newsletters keep subscribers informed and connected.
Key Benefits
Content marketing builds trust over time. It improves brand awareness by reaching more people. Good content increases website visits and time spent on site. It helps search engines find your site easily. This leads to more potential customers. It also creates long-term value. Content stays online and keeps attracting people.
Crafting A Content Strategy
Crafting a content strategy sets the foundation for successful content marketing. It guides your efforts and helps you stay focused. A clear strategy ensures your content reaches the right audience with the right message. Planning carefully saves time and resources. It also improves engagement and drives results.
Audience Research
Understanding your audience is the first step. Learn about their needs, interests, and problems. Find out what questions they ask and where they spend time online. Use surveys, social media, and website data to gather insights. Knowing your audience helps you create content that truly matters to them.
Goal Setting
Set clear and simple goals for your content. Decide what you want to achieve, like more website visitors, leads, or brand awareness. Goals give your strategy direction. Make sure your goals are specific and measurable. This helps track progress and adjust your plan as needed.
Content Planning
Plan the types of content you will create. Choose formats like blog posts, videos, or infographics. Decide on topics that match your audience’s interests and your goals. Schedule your content consistently to keep your audience engaged. Good planning keeps your content organized and effective.
Creating Engaging Content
Creating engaging content is the heart of content marketing. It draws readers in and keeps them interested. Good content makes people want to read, share, and remember your message. Focus on clear ideas and simple words. Use different ways to hold attention and make your content stand out.
Storytelling Techniques
Stories connect with emotions and make ideas easy to understand. Use characters, challenges, and solutions to build your story. Keep it real and relatable for your audience. Use short sentences and simple words. Ask questions or create suspense to keep readers curious.
Visual Elements
Pictures and videos catch the eye quickly. They help explain your message without many words. Use charts, infographics, or photos that relate to your topic. Keep visuals clear and bright. Break up long texts with images to make reading easier and fun.
Seo Integration
SEO helps people find your content online. Use keywords that match what your audience searches for. Place keywords naturally in titles, headings, and text. Write short, clear sentences and use simple language. Add meta descriptions that explain your content well. This helps your page rank higher in search results.

Content Distribution Channels
Content distribution channels help share your content with the right audience. Choosing the best channels boosts your content’s reach and impact. These channels connect your message to people who want it.
Social Media Platforms
Social media platforms let you share content quickly and widely. Facebook, Instagram, Twitter, and LinkedIn reach millions of users daily. Each platform targets different groups, helping you find your audience. Posting regularly keeps your content visible and engaging. Social media also allows direct interaction with followers.
Email Marketing
Email marketing delivers content straight to your audience’s inbox. It builds trust by offering useful information directly. Newsletters, updates, and personalized messages keep readers interested. Emails have a high chance of being read compared to other channels. Maintaining a clean, updated email list improves results.
Paid Advertising
Paid advertising boosts content visibility fast. Platforms like Google Ads and social media offer targeted ads. You can focus on specific demographics and interests. This channel drives traffic to your content or website quickly. Paid ads help reach new audiences beyond organic followers.
Measuring Content Success
Measuring content success is essential for any marketing effort. It shows what works and what does not. Tracking results helps improve your content over time. Without measuring, you cannot know if your goals are met. Data-driven decisions make your strategy stronger and more focused.
Key Performance Indicators
Key performance indicators (KPIs) are metrics to track your content’s success. Common KPIs include website traffic, engagement rate, and conversion rate. These numbers show how users interact with your content. Social shares and comments reveal how much people like your posts. Bounce rate measures if visitors leave quickly or stay longer. Choose KPIs that match your content goals for best results.
Analytics Tools
Analytics tools collect data and help understand content performance. Google Analytics is a popular free option for tracking website traffic. It shows where visitors come from and what pages they visit. Social media platforms offer built-in analytics to track likes, shares, and comments. Other tools like SEMrush or Ahrefs provide deeper insights on search rankings. Use these tools regularly to get a clear picture of success.
Adjusting Strategy
Data alone is not enough. Use insights to improve your content plan. If a blog post gets low traffic, try changing the headline or keywords. High bounce rates may mean content is not relevant or engaging. Increase content quality by adding images or clearer information. Test different posting times or formats. Adjusting your strategy keeps your content fresh and effective.

Advanced Content Tactics
Advanced content tactics help businesses stand out. They create deeper connections with the audience. These strategies improve engagement and build trust.
Using smart content methods brings better results. It makes content more relevant and useful. These tactics save time and increase reach.
Personalization
Personalization tailors content to each user’s needs. It uses data like location, interests, or behavior. This makes content feel more helpful and personal.
Emails, websites, and ads all benefit from personalization. It boosts user engagement and encourages action. Personalized content keeps visitors coming back.
User-generated Content
User-generated content comes from your audience. It includes reviews, photos, and videos made by customers. This content builds trust and shows real experiences.
Sharing user content helps create a community. It encourages more people to join and share. This tactic increases authenticity and brand loyalty.
Repurposing Content
Repurposing turns old content into new formats. A blog post can become a video or infographic. This approach saves time and reaches new audiences.
It keeps content fresh and extends its life. Repurposing helps spread your message on many channels. It makes the most of your content effort.
Common Challenges
Content marketing is a powerful tool, but it comes with challenges. Many businesses face obstacles that slow their progress. These common challenges affect how well content performs and grows.
Content Saturation
The internet is full of content. Every topic has thousands of articles and videos. Standing out is difficult. Audiences see similar messages everywhere. Finding unique angles takes time and effort. Without fresh ideas, content can get lost in the noise.
Maintaining Consistency
Posting regularly builds trust and keeps audiences engaged. Many struggle to keep a steady flow of content. Time and resources often run short. Skipping updates can make followers lose interest. A clear plan helps maintain a consistent schedule.
Budget Constraints
Content creation needs money for tools, writers, and promotion. Small businesses often have tight budgets. This limits quality and quantity of content. Choosing cost-effective methods is key. Careful spending can still produce strong results.

Frequently Asked Questions
What Is Content Marketing And Why Is It Important?
Content marketing is creating valuable content to attract and engage an audience. It builds trust, boosts brand awareness, and drives sales over time.
How Does Content Marketing Differ From Traditional Advertising?
Content marketing focuses on helpful, relevant content, not direct selling. Traditional ads push products; content marketing nurtures relationships and loyalty.
What Types Of Content Are Used In Content Marketing?
Common types include blogs, videos, infographics, podcasts, and social media posts. Each format educates, entertains, or informs the target audience.
How Can Content Marketing Improve Seo Rankings?
Quality content with targeted keywords increases website visibility. It attracts backlinks and keeps visitors longer, signaling relevance to search engines.
